How LaLiga could have ten teams playing European football next season
Many stars would need to align for ten Spanish teams to be involved in UEFA competitions next season.


As we eagerly await the quarterfinals across all three UEFA club competitions next month, thoughts are already turning to the forthcoming season with the battle in LaLiga this season for fifth place anticipated to gurantatte a place in next season’s Champions League.
After the Round of 16 games, LaLiga strengthened its position in joining the Premier League with bot set to obtain five places in the 2026/27 UCL via the UEFA coefficient rankings.
The UEFA club coefficient is a performance score used to rank and seed teams in European competitions (Champions League, Europa League, and Conference League) and is calculated over a five-season rolling period.

Ten LaLiga teams in Europe next season?
It is theoretically possible but a tall order for 10 LaLiga clubs to play in European football next season.
To reach that number, a perfect storm of specific domestic and continental outcomes would have to occur.

UEFA awards Spain a guaranteed seven spots in Europe each season and these are awarded to:
Champions League (UCL): Top 4 finishers.
Europa League (UEL): 5th place + Copa del Rey winner.
Conference League (UECL): 6th place.
To push that number from 7 up to 10, La Liga would need to trigger three specific “bonus” scenarios:
8th place secures European football: The first of these scenarios looks feasible with Spain set to finish as one of the top two nations in UEFA’s season coefficient which would see the 5th-place team secure a UCL spot and shifts the UEL/UECL spots down.
9th place secures European football: A Spanish team wins the Champions League or Europa League but finishes outside the top 8 in La Liga. At present Real Betis and Celta Vigo are in the quarterfinals of the Europa League but sit in 5th/6th respectively in LaLiga.

10th placed team secures European football: A Spanish team wins the Conference League but finishes outside the top 8 in La Liga. At present Rayo Vallecano are in the quarterfinals of the Conference League (they face AEK Athens) with ‘Rayito’ sitting in 14th place in LaLiga.
